  • perfiction
    perfiction
    ✭✭✭✭✭
    Bad news, I researched it and found 2 textures related to icons above pets/group members:

    /esoui/art/nameplates/namplateandicons.dds
    texture1.png

    /esoui/art/nameplate/ui-nameplate_plus_icons.dds
    texture2.png

    I tried to disable them by using RedirectTexture API function but it didn't work so there are 2 options:
    * ZOS disallows modifying those textures
    * There is yet another nameplate texture hidden somewhere that I didn't find
